Output ecf51718e45770ca6ea339f5cbfc73af22d16c3b1c2baab1ec2bb2f497d2b526:29

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ead0eb87b843dc390e8e0e91c7289f9ec688c04 OP_EQUAL
address
37QR8gautXTzuvDSqRn4L8bFEs1tFaxwaW
transaction
ecf51718e45770ca6ea339f5cbfc73af22d16c3b1c2baab1ec2bb2f497d2b526